Advanced Bioelectrical Impedance Analysis (BIA)
At the core of these scales’ enhanced accuracy lies significantly improved Bioelectrical Impedance Analysis (BIA) technology. Older BIA models had limitations, but new algorithms and multi-frequency signals overcome these.
Multi-frequency BIA allows the scales to differentiate between extracellular and intracellular water, providing a more detailed breakdown. This means more accurate estimates of fat mass and fat-free mass.
These scales now analyze impedance at various frequencies, offering a deeper insight into tissue composition. This advancement directly contributes to the 99% accuracy claim.
Segmental Body Composition Measurement
Another key innovation is segmental body composition measurement. Instead of a whole-body average, these scales analyze individual body parts.
This is achieved through additional electrodes, often integrated into a handle or extended platforms. This provides a much more granular view of fat and muscle distribution.
Such detailed data is invaluable for targeted training and rehabilitation programs. It offers a personalized understanding of one’s physical makeup.
